Some boards feed the YT8531 PHY from an SoC-provided external
reference clock described by the common ethernet-phy "clocks" property.
Enable the optional PHY clock during probe so boards can model this
clock as a PHY input instead of keeping the clock alive from the MAC
driver.
This is needed on the Alientek DLRV1126, where the PHY reference clock
is provided by CLK_GMAC_ETHERNET_OUT.

[Severity: High]
This is a pre-existing issue, but adding this I2C5 alias causes a regression
by exposing an out-of-bounds bit shift in the i2c-rk3x.c driver during boot.
When the system boots and probes the i2c5 device, the new i2c5 alias
forces bus_nr to 5. This causes the driver to calculate an invalid GRF
value in drivers/i2c/busses/i2c-rk3x.c:rk3x_i2c_probe():
value = BIT(27 + bus_nr) | BIT(11 + bus_nr);
For bus_nr = 5, this evaluates to BIT(32) | BIT(16). Since the RV1126
is a 32-bit ARM Cortex-A7 platform, BIT(32) results in undefined behavior.
Furthermore, BIT(16) acts as the write mask for bit 0 of the 32-bit PMUGRF
register, which means this will spuriously overwrite bit 0 instead of
setting the correct configuration for I2C5, potentially corrupting an
unrelated SoC hardware state.
Should the i2c-rk3x.c driver be fixed to handle bus_nr = 5 before exposing
this I2C5 node in the device tree?

The board consists of a CLRV1126F core module and a DLRV1126 carrier
board. The core module contains the RV1126 SoC, eMMC and RK809 PMIC,
while the carrier board provides Ethernet, SD card, AP6212 WiFi and
Bluetooth, PCF8563 RTC, ADC keys, GPIO LEDs and audio connectors.
The board has been tested with Ethernet/NFS boot, eMMC, SD card, SDIO
WiFi enumeration, Bluetooth LE scanning, RTC, ADC keys, GPIO LEDs and
RK809 audio card registration.

[Severity: High]
Will the WiFi module fail to function after a system suspend and resume?
The sdio node requests keep-power-in-suspend, so the MMC subsystem will
skip tearing down the SDIO card during suspend. However, the vmmc-supply
regulator (vcc3v3_sd) is explicitly configured to cut power in suspend via
regulator-off-in-suspend.
Upon resume, the MMC subsystem might assume the WiFi chip retained its
state, but it would have actually lost power and reset. Could this state
mismatch wipe the firmware state and lead to SDIO timeouts?
